**Ticket FR-Turnstile Upgrade — Delmont Plaza lobby.** Contractors from Quillbridge Installations will replace turnstiles 2 and 3 this week, 07:00–15:00. Work zone is barriered; use turnstile 1 for all access. Tools must stay inside the marked area overnight, locked in the site box. Report any sensor faults to the duty facilities officer before powering units up. Contractors needing the service corridor behind the lobby should use the code below.

turnstile pass: bdg-YEOZLM-79341408

## Session handling for export retries

When a Fernlow export fails mid-stream, the worker preserves the session cursor so retries resume from the last committed page rather than restarting. Retries use exponential backoff capped at five attempts; after that, the job lands in the dead-letter queue for manual replay. On-call engineers replaying from the queue must open a fresh session, since stale cursors are rejected after thirty minutes. Authenticate the replay request with the bearer token provided below.

login token, yajeg-fawif: eyJhbGciOiJIUzI1NiIsInR5cCI6IkpXVCJ9.eyJzdWIiOiIEdPQYnZXaZIn0.HSRTnYZBx0Qc

## Step 4: Deploy Proselint-Nox

Proselint-Nox checks every docs PR at Hollowgate. Support runs their own instance for macro articles. Pull the latest image, mount the style ruleset from the config repo, and confirm port 8140 is free. Do not reuse the staging ruleset; it flags ticket templates incorrectly. Create the env file in the deploy directory with LOG_LEVEL and RULESET_PATH set per the template. The linter posts results back to the Helpdeck review board, which requires an auth token on the next line of that file.

secret setting of fawig-tawip: RELAY_SECRET3=e04

## Further Reading

So you've inherited Quillbase's legacy ORM layer — condolences. The short version: we're migrating from the old ActiveRow pattern to explicit repositories, one module at a time. Don't "fix" the old mappers in passing; it breaks the shadow-write comparison. The migration plan, module checklist, and known landmines are all written up on the internal page.

operations page: https://jenkins.torvadyn.local/build/deploy/display/pages/611247f0a622ae80